Airbnb Seasonality Analysis & Trends in Area I (Skaha West/Kaleden/Apex) (2025)

Peak Season (July, August, January)
  • Revenue averages $3,632 per month
  • Occupancy rates average 46.1%
  • Daily rates average $244
Shoulder Season
  • Revenue averages $2,944 per month
  • Occupancy maintains around 38.5%
  • Daily rates hold near $241
Low Season (April, October, November)
  • Revenue drops to average $1,990 per month
  • Occupancy decreases to average 27.3%
  • Daily rates adjust to average $238

Seasonality Insights for Area I (Skaha West/Kaleden/Apex)

  • The Airbnb seasonality in Area I (Skaha West/Kaleden/Apex) shows highly seasonal trends requiring careful strategy. While the sections above show seasonal averages, it's also insightful to look at the extremes:
  • During the high season, the absolute peak month showcases Area I (Skaha West/Kaleden/Apex)'s highest earning potential, with monthly revenues capable of climbing to $3,732, occupancy reaching a high of 48.4%, and ADRs peaking at $247.
  • Conversely, the slowest single month of the year, typically falling within the low season, marks the market's lowest point. In this month, revenue might dip to $1,639, occupancy could drop to 26.4%, and ADRs may adjust down to $225.

Best Areas for Airbnb Investment in Area I (Skaha West/Kaleden/Apex) (2025)

Exploring the top neighborhoods for short-term rentals in Area I (Skaha West/Kaleden/Apex)? This section highlights key areas, outlining why they are attractive for hosts and guests, along with notable local attractions. Consider these locations based on your target guest profile and investment strategy.

Neighborhood / AreaWhy Host Here? (Target Guests & Appeal)Key Attractions & Landmarks
Kaleden
A serene community located along the shores of Skaha Lake, offering stunning views and a peaceful atmosphere. Ideal for families and vacationers looking to escape and enjoy nature.
Skaha Lake, Kettle Valley Rail Trail, Kaleden Beach, Vaseux Lake Provincial Park, Duncan Lake, local wineries
Skaha West
This area is popular for its outdoor recreational activities and beautiful lakeside parks. It attracts tourists looking for adventure and relaxation in a picturesque setting.
Skaha Lake Provincial Park, Peach Cliff, Penticton River Channel, KVR Trail, Penticton Beach, local vineyard tours
Apex Mountain Resort
A popular ski resort in winter and hiking destination in summer, Apex attracts both winter sports enthusiasts and summer adventurers. Great for year-round visits.
Apex Ski Area, Apex Mountain Resort, Riding Mountain Bike Park, Kettle Valley Railway Hikes, local hot springs, scenic viewpoints
Okanagan Falls
Known for its wineries and stunning scenery, Okanagan Falls provides an excellent location for those seeking wine tours and natural beauty close to the water.
Skaha Lake, Okanagan Falls Provincial Park, local wineries, Sunshine Hills, Dog Beach, Kettle Valley Rail Trail
Penticton
A vibrant city known for its beaches and wine country, Penticton is a popular destination for tourists seeking a mix of relaxation and outdoor activities.
Penticton Lakeside Resort, Okanagan Lake, Penticton River Channel, local breweries, Naramata Bench wineries, Okanagan Beach
Summerland
A charming community with lovely beaches and fruit orchards, Summerland is perfect for visitors looking for a quieter, scenic getaway with outdoor activities nearby.
Summerland Main Beach, Sunoka Park, Kettle Valley Railway, local farms, peach orchards, Summerland Ornamental Gardens
Naramata
A picturesque village known for its wineries and lakeside views, Naramata attracts those looking for a romantic getaway and scenic wine tours.
Naramata Heritage Trail, local wineries, Naramata Beach, Kettle Valley Rail Trail, Okanagan Lake views, fruit stands
Oliver
Famous for its wineries and warm climate, Oliver is known as the wine capital of Canada. It's perfect for those looking for a unique wine tourism experience.
local wineries, Oliver Park, Quail's Gate Winery, Haynes Point Provincial Park, Coyote Cruise, Sonoma Pines Golf Course
